Shrinking Ricci solitons with positive isotropic curvature
Abstract
We show that in dimensions n ≥ 12, a non-flat complete gradient shrinking solitons with uniformly positive isotropic curvature (PIC) must be a quotient of either the round sphere Sn or the cylinder Sn-1 × R. We also observe that in dimensions n ≥ 5, a complete gradient shrinking soliton that is strictly PIC and weakly PIC2 must be a quotient of either the round sphere Sn or the cylinder Sn-1 × R.
